tarot cards and symbolism

there are tarot cards that are over crowded with symbols and references and others that are more simple and focus on the main figure.

do you find the over symbolic ones more helpful in understanding the meaning of the card, and does it help you more on your readings or you find it distracting and confusing?

for myself: i find myself attracted to the over crowded ones but i don't llike to use them for my readings, for my readings i love the more simple and direct ones, but for meditations and studying the cards the more over symbolic ones, i find more interesting...

Greetings Green:

I prefer the Symbolism--but have (likewise) dedicated many years to memorizing the exact meanings and how those meanings are colored by the Houses in which they fall and the surrounding Cards.

My reasoning behind this is simple--there are days when I find myself fully attuned and plugged into the flow of the Reading--at times like this the meaning unfolds like a well-loved story. However--there are times when the flow and meaning elude my grasp--it is then that my knowledge of literal meanings, House positions, Suits, and Symbolism best serve.
